Abstract
Theoretical study of the centre-fed dipole antenna with displaced feed points in plasma medium is presented. The cases of the centre-fed dipole antenna with (i) feed points displaced transverse to dipole axis, (ii) feed points displaced along the dipole axis, (iii) feed points displaced arbitrarily, are discussed in detail. Mathematical expressions for the radiation patterns are developed and calculations are made to predict the effect of feed points displacement on the radiation patterns of the centre-fed half wave dipole antenna immersed in a weakly ionized warm plasma.
